You are the biggest foreign investors in Hong
Kong. You account for more than 36% of foreign investment
in manufacturing. You employ 36,000 workers in 162
factories. They produce more than 7% of our exports. Their
total sales were estimated at US$2.2 billion in 1988. You
have a big stake in Hong Kong,
You are still our biggest market, taking one third
of our exports. And, while we are only your 14th largest
market, we buy more from you per head than anyone else. On
average, each person in Hong Kong buys just under US$1000
in American goods each year. Compare this with just over
US$300 by the Japanese and only US$234 by the Europeans.
I do not need to preach the virtues of free trade
to Californians. Yours is the sixth largest economy in the
world. We are California's sixth largest trading partner.
You also know that Hong Kong is literally hungry for your
exports. We take one tenth of all the fresh produce
exported by the United States. Most of it comes from
California. Last year Californians sold Hong Kong US$2.4
billion worth of goods. It reads like a grocery list:
oranges (we are your NO.1 market.) grapes, prunes and
plums, melons, tomatoes, avocado pears, cabbages, celery,
